# AL Orchestra Agents Index
> **Multi-Agent Test-Driven Development System for Business Central**
⚠️ **IMPORTANT FOR VS CODE COPILOT VISIBILITY**:
The orchestra agents in this folder (`al-conductor`, `al-planning-subagent`, `al-implement-subagent`, `al-review-subagent`) are **NOT directly accessible as modes** in VS Code Copilot Chat.
**Why?** VS Code Copilot only detects `.agent.md` files in the **root `agents/` directory**, not in subfolders.
**How to use these agents:**
- **al-conductor**: Invoked via `Use al-conductor mode` (references file via collection manifest or direct file path loading by Copilot)
- **Subagents**: Called automatically by al-conductor using `runSubagent` tool
- **Alternative**: If visibility issues occur, symlink or copy files to `agents/` root
**Verification**: Run `@workspace /explain` and check which modes are listed. Only root-level agents appear.

## Agents Overview
| Agent | Type | Model | Purpose |
|-------|------|-------|---------|
| **[al-conductor](./al-conductor.agent.md)** | Orchestrator | Sonnet 4.5 | Main coordination agent for Planning → Implementation → Review → Commit cycle |
| **[al-planning](./al-planning-subagent.agent.md)** | Subagent | Sonnet 4.5 | AL-aware research and context gathering |
| **[al-implement](./al-implement-subagent.agent.md)** | Subagent | Haiku 4.5 | TDD-focused implementation with AL MCP tools |
| **[al-review](./al-review-subagent.agent.md)** | Subagent | Sonnet 4.5 | Code review against AL best practices |

## Architecture
```
al-conductor (Orchestrator)
├── Delegates research → al-planning-subagent
│ └── Returns AL context (objects, events, AL-Go structure)
├── Coordinates implementation → al-implement-subagent
│ └── Executes TDD: RED (tests) → GREEN (code) → REFACTOR
└── Enforces quality → al-review-subagent
└── Returns APPROVED / NEEDS_REVISION / FAILED
```
## Key Features
### 1. Test-Driven Development Enforcement
```al
// Phase: RED - Write failing test
[Test]
procedure ValidateEmail_Invalid_ThrowsError()
begin
asserterror Customer.Validate("E-Mail", 'invalid');
end;
// Run test → FAILS (expected)
// Phase: GREEN - Implement minimal code
[EventSubscriber(...)]
local procedure ValidateEmail(var Rec: Record Customer)
begin
if not IsValidEmail(Rec."E-Mail") then
Error('Invalid email');
end;
// Run test → PASSES
```
### 2. Event-Driven Architecture Validation
```al
// ❌ REJECTED by al-review-subagent
table 18 Customer { /* Cannot modify base objects */ }
// ✅ APPROVED by al-review-subagent
tableextension 50100 "Customer Ext" extends Customer
{
fields { field(50100; "Custom Field"; Text[50]) { } }
}
```
### 3. AL-Go Structure Compliance
```
✅ Enforced Structure:
/app # Application code
/CustomerManagement
Customer.TableExt.al
/test # Test code
/CustomerManagement
CustomerEmail.Test.Codeunit.al
```

## Cost Optimization
Orchestra uses different models for different tasks:
| Agent | Model | Cost | Usage |
|-------|-------|------|-------|
| al-conductor | Sonnet 4.5 | $$$ | Strategic decisions, planning |
| al-planning | Sonnet 4.5 | $$$ | Complex analysis |
| **al-implement** | **Haiku 4.5** | **$** | **Repetitive implementation** |
| al-review | Sonnet 4.5 | $$$ | Thorough validation |
**Result**: 30-40% cost reduction vs all-Sonnet while maintaining quality.

## Troubleshooting
| Issue | Solution |
|-------|----------|
| Subagent not found | Ensure all 4 files present in `agents/orchestration/` |
| Plans directory missing | Create `.github/plans/` or configure location |
| Review fails "CRITICAL" | This is correct - BC requires extension patterns |
| Tests fail in RED phase | Expected behavior - implement code to fix |
| Conductor doesn't pause | Check `runSubagent` usage in VS Code Insiders |
